Gritty Farming Game ‘Crop’ Revealed During Triple-I Initiative

Crop, a gritty farming thriller, has been revealed. During the Triple-i Initiative Showcase on April 9, the forthcoming game from Carbonara Games was revealed.

The game is described as a farming thriller where your life depends on the yield.

The trailer showed what a normal day would look like as players go through a day of farming in a grim setting. Players are just completing normal farming tasks, but they seem to be startled by pigs, and narration ominously spoke of reaping what you sow.

“Keep digging for answers, and you will reap what you sow,” the narrator said before showing what appeared to be a body being buried. The game is available to be wishlisted now on Steam.

More Details on Crop

Players control someone who was abducted and bound to a dying farm. They must dig, plant, irrigate, and cut through the decay, all while solving the mystery of the protagonist’s abduction and completing the daily cycle. There’s only one way out, and it’s through the harvest.

Carbonara Games is located in Norway, and this release is slated to be their first. On social media, the team regularly talks about “thinking about pigs,” hinting at the ominous role the pigs play in the game.
